How much do senior telecommunications eng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for senior telecommunications engineer in Nebraska is $57.28,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$47.21 and $62.79 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by senior telecommunications engineers when integrating new technologies into existing infrastructure?

Senior Telecommunications Engineers often encounter challenges when integrating new technologies, such as ensuring compatibility with legacy systems, minimizing downtime during upgrades, and maintaining network security. Balancing the adoption of innovative solutions with the need to provide uninterrupted service requires thorough planning, testing, and collaboration with cross-functional teams. Additionally, they must stay current with industry standards and emerging trends to recommend the best solutions for organizational needs.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ior telecommunications eng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ior Telecommunications Engineer, you need advanced knowledge of network design, telecommunications protocols, and troubleshooting, typically supported by a bachelor’s degree in engineering or a related field. Experience with industry-standard tools such as Cisco equipment, VoIP systems, and relevant certifications like CCNP or CCIE is highly valued. Strong analytical thinking, project management, and effective communication are essential soft skills for collaborating with teams and stakeholders. These abilities ensure reliable, scalable network solutions and efficient resolution of complex technical challenges in dynamic environments.

What does a senior telecommunications engineer do?

A Senior Telecommunications Engineer is responsible for designing, implementing, and maintaining complex telecommunications systems for organizations. This role often involves overseeing the installation of voice, data, and video communication networks, troubleshooting technical issues, and ensuring network security and reliability. Senior engineers may also lead teams, manage large-scale projects, and collaborate with vendors to integrate new technologies. Their expertise helps organizations maintain efficient and secure communication systems.

What is the difference between Senior Telecommunications Engineer vs Network Engineer?

AspectSenior Telecommunications EngineerNetwork Engineer
CredentialsBachelor's in Telecommunications, Electrical Engineering, or related field; certifications like CCNA, CCNPBachelor's in Computer Science, Information Technology, or related; certifications like CCNA, CCNP
Work EnvironmentDesigning, implementing, and maintaining telecom systems, often in large infrastructure projectsDesigning, deploying, and managing computer networks, including LAN/WAN and security
Industry UsageTelecom providers, infrastructure companies, large corporationsIT firms, service providers, corporate networks

While both roles require networking certifications and involve network infrastructure, Senior Telecommunications Engineers focus on telecom systems and infrastructure, whereas Network Engineers primarily manage computer networks. The roles often overlap in skills but differ in their core focus areas and industry applications.

Senior Telecommunications Superintendent

Ledcor Group

Omaha, NE • On-site

Full-time

Re-posted 16 days ago


Job description

Ledcor Technical Services has been building and servicing communication networks for customers across North America since 1979. Utilizing our broad expertise and experience, we customize solutions to best meet our client's needs. We act as a key partner for our clients by delivering exceptional quality, reliability, and safety in all that we do.
We are seeking experienced and dedicated Senior Superintendents to join our team for large-scale long-haul fiber installation projects. The successful candidates will be responsible for overseeing the day-to-day field operations, developing project plans, and monitors performance. Recognized as an expert, they anticipate client needs and provide solutions, sharing expertise and mentoring colleagues.
At Ledcor, we prioritize the long-term success and wellbeing of our employees. Be a part of our Ledcor Technical Services team and build a rewarding career with us!

Essential Responsibilities:

  • Will ensure projects meet approved plans, specifications, and building codes

  • Leads the development of Project Quality Plans and Safety Programs, and oversees incident investigations

  • Reviews and updates construction schedules, addresses delays, and contributes to project schedules

  • Estimates activity durations and materials for complex projects

  • Working knowledge of reporting and tracking of financial aspects of the project

  • Participates in subcontractor, supplierselection,procurementand negotiations

  • Will set priorities andallocateresources as needed for the entire field team

  • Provides leadership and mentorship to project staff and Superintendents

Qualifications:

  • 8 plus years ofexperience inas a Telecommunications construction Superintendent

  • Knowledge of underground fiber installation using boring and plow equipment

  • Post-secondary education in Construction, Engineering, or a related discipline is an asset

  • Effective Communication and leadership skills

  • Ability to directly supervise craft employees as well as sub-contractors

  • Problem-solving abilities and the capacity toanticipateand address issues

  • Comprehensive knowledge of construction documents, drawings, specifications, and current construction practices

  • Strong organizational and planning skills

Working Conditions:

  • Able to meet the physical requirements of the position whichinvolvessitting, standing, bending, climbing, lifting (up to 50 pounds), working at heights, and in all types of weather conditions (rain, snow, heat etc.)

  • This is a site-based position that will require travel to various Ledcor offices and project sitesthrough multiple states
